This imposing and robustly built 1930s house is located on one of the most beautiful locations in Breda, in the heart of the desirable Ginneken district.
The property features a spacious living room with a charming bay window on the front side, a spacious kitchen-living area, hallway, two bathrooms, three bedrooms on the first floor, two attic rooms, a generous roof terrace (approx. 43m²) with a lovely view over Ginneken, a deep driveway, private garage (approx. 17m²), front garden and a back garden. The back garden is wonderfully quiet, offers optimal privacy and plenty of sun due to its south-southeastern orientation.
Thanks to the many window panels on three sides, this property enjoys beautiful natural light in all rooms.
From this location, all the amenities that beautiful Ginneken has to offer are within easy reach. The Valkeniersplein with its varied shopping options as well as the cozy Ginnekenmarktje or the Ginnekenweg with a diversity of shops and restaurants are within walking distance. In the immediate vicinity we find (primary) schools, day care centers, and also the beautiful nature areas on the south side of Breda, such as the Mastbos, Ulvenhoutse Bos, and the Markdal, which are located at short distances from this location. The city center is easily accessible, and the connections to various exit roads and the southern ring road are excellent.
With some modernization, this must be taken into account. Given the beautiful location, the atmosphere, the character and the appeal of this lovely 1930s house, a gem for those who know how to tackle projects!

CLASSIFICATION
Ground floor:
The covered entrance provides access to the majestic hallway (3.98 x 1.88m) with the meter cupboard, the staircase leading to the first floor and access to a sunken utility room and the living room. The spacious living room (approx. 9.00 x 5.41/3.40m) features a charming bay window on the front side with characteristic stained glass windows, wooden parquet flooring, and at the backside provides access to the kitchenette. Thanks to the many windowpanes, the living room enjoys an exceptionally fine light ingress at any time of day.
The spacious kitchen (5.37 x 2.92m) features a wall unit with ample lower and upper cabinet space, a granite worktop, and various built-in appliances including a ceramic hob, extractor hood, dishwasher, and a round sink. The kitchen is finished with a tiled floor, equipped with several recessed lights, and provides access to a utility corridor at the back. From this utility corridor, there is entry to both the rear garden and the fully tiled bathroom (approx. 2.23 x 2.18m) which includes a shower, toilet, washbasin, and a design radiator.
First floor:
The hallway features beautiful light from the impressive stained glass side facade window and provides access to 3 bedrooms, the bathroom, and the staircase leading up to the second floor.
Bedroom 1 (approx. 3.39 x 3.16m) is located at the front of the house and equipped with a built-in closet, stained glass window paneling, and a washbasin.
Bedroom 2 (approx. 4.03 x 3.16m) is located at the back of the house and also has a built-in wardrobe and stained glass windows.
Bedroom 3 (approx. 3.04 x 2.16m) is located at the rear of the property. From this bedroom, there is access to the impressive roof terrace (approx. 8.90 x 5.74/3.30m). The roof terrace is wonderfully quiet and offers a beautiful view over Ginneken. Due to its southeasterly location, it enjoys sunshine all day long.
The fully tiled bathroom (approx. 2.35 x 2.16m) features a shower cabin with massage jets, hanging closet with built-in reservoir, vanity sink, design radiator, stained glass windows, various ceiling spots and mechanical ventilation.
Second floor:
The spacious attic room (approx. 6.78 x 2.56/1.70m) offers plenty of storage space, has a skylight, provides access to 2 bedrooms, and also houses the c.v. combination boiler (Remeha).
Bedroom 4 (approx. 3.37 x 2.80m) is located at the front of the house.
Bedroom 5 (approx. 3.37 x 1.92m) is equipped with a sink and is located at the back side.
Both bedrooms on the second floor are equipped with a dormer.
GARDEN
Garden (approx. 5.90 x 4.10) equipped with a fence with gate, flower beds with planting, decorative gravel and a path to the front door.
The backyard (approx. 8.90 x 9.10/6.65m) is wonderfully quiet, offering complete privacy due to the absence of immediate neighboring buildings, and thanks to its southeast-facing orientation, it allows for plenty of sunshine. The garden is equipped with decorative gravel paths, side borders with a varied planting, and fencing around.
GARAGE - DRIVEWAY
The garage (approx. 5.60 x 2.95m) has electricity, heating, connection points for the washing machine, an electric water heater, daylight, a door to the back garden, and access to the deep driveway (approx. 12.75 x 3.02m) with space for multiple cars via double sliding doors.
